Advantus Corp. Recalls Desk Lamps Due to Burn Hazard

Hazard

The plastic near the bulb of these lamps can overheat and melt. This poses a burn hazard to consumers who could touch the hot plastic.

Remedy
Consumers should stop using the lamps immediately and return them to the retailer where purchased for a full refund.
Sold at
Sold by commercial office products dealers nationwide during May 2006 for about $145.
Affected count
About 1,000
Injuries reported
Advantus Corp. has received two reports of lamps overheating. No injuries have been reported.
Manufactured in
China
Products
Ledu-Brand Desk Lamps
